* [ARM] Fix several state persistence bugsKeno Fischer2016-01-121-0/+3
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Summary: This fixes three bugs, in all of which state is not or incorrecly reset between objects (i.e. when reusing the same pass manager to create multiple object files): 1) AttributeSection needs to be reset to nullptr, because otherwise the backend will try to emit into the old object file's attribute section causing a segmentation fault. 2) MappingSymbolCounter needs to be reset, otherwise the second object file will start where the first one left off. 3) The MCStreamer base class resets the Streamer's e_flags settings. Since EF_ARM_EABI_VER5 is set on streamer creation, we need to set it again after the MCStreamer was rest. Also rename Reset (uppser case) to EHReset to avoid confusion with reset (lower case). * [ARM,AArch64] Store source location of asm constant pool entriesOliver Stannard2015-11-161-2/+2
| | | | | | | | | | Storing the source location of the expression that created a constant pool entry allows us to emit better error messages if we later discover that the expression cannot be represented by a relocation. Differential Revision: http://reviews.llvm.org/D14646 llvm-svn: 253220
* Use ".arch_extension" ARM directive to specify the additional CPU featuresSumanth Gundapaneni2015-02-261-0/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| This patch is in response to r223147 where the avaiable features are computed based on ".cpu" directive. This will work clean for the standard variants like cortex-a9. For custom variants which rely on standard cpu names for assembly, the additional features of a CPU should be propagated. This can be done via ".arch_extension" as long as the assembler supports it. The implementation for krait along with unit test will be submitted in next patch. llvm-svn: 230650
* MC: support different sized constants in constant poolsDavid Peixotto2014-07-181-1/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| On AArch64 the pseudo instruction ldr <reg>, =... supports both 32-bit and 64-bit constants. Add support for 64 bit constants for the pools to support the pseudo instruction fully. Changes the AArch64 ldr-pseudo tests to use 32-bit registers and adds tests with 64-bit registers. * Allow a target to create a null streamer.Rafael Espindola2014-06-201-71/+27
| | | | | | | | | Targets can assume that a target streamer is present, so they have to be able to construct a null streamer in order to set the target streamer in it to. Fixes a crash when using the null streamer with arm. llvm-svn: 211358
* [ARM] [MC] Refactor the constant pool classesWeiming Zhao2014-06-181-136/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| ARMTargetStreamer implements ConstantPool and AssmeblerConstantPools to keep track of assembler-generated constant pools that are used for ldr-pseudo. When implementing ldr-pseudo for AArch64, these two classes can be reused. So this patch factors them out from ARM target to the general MC lib. llvm-svn: 211198

* Fix PR18345: ldr= pseudo instruction produces incorrect code when using in ↵David Peixotto2014-02-041-0/+248
inline assembly This patch fixes the ldr-pseudo implementation to work when used in inline assembly. The fix is to move arm assembler constant pools from the ARMAsmParser class to the ARMTargetStreamer class. Previously we kept the assembler generated constant pools in the ARMAsmParser object. This does not work for inline assembly because a new parser object is created for each blob of inline assembly. This patch moves the constant pools to the ARMTargetStreamer class so that the constant pool will remain alive for the entire code generation process. An ARMTargetStreamer class is now required for the arm backend. There was no existing implementation for MachO, only Asm and ELF. Instead of creating an empty MachO subclass, we decided to make the ARMTargetStreamer a non-abstract class and provide default (llvm_unreachable) implementations for the non constant-pool related methods.
